Steamworks Rules Quiz

We put together a quick quiz this morning to spark discussion about rules and scoring. Thought I'd share it here in case it's useful to anyone else. As our understanding of the rules evolves, it may become apparent that there are mistakes on the quiz - if so, please let me know!

Re: Steamworks Rules Quiz

I like this resource. It goes over most of the important game play and robot rules this year.

A couple of minor errors I found were on the scoring questions.

On question 7: I calculated the answer to be 189 points, 3RP. In auto 39 high goals = 39 points. One rotor = 60 points. 30 fuel in high goal in teleop = 30/3 = 10 points. 4 gears on the lift can only start 2 rotors even with the spare gear so that's another 2*40 points. The rope climb does not award any points due to insufficient time. 39+60+10+80=189.

On quesiton 8: According to 7.3 G13 contact between opposing robots in the retrieval zone is a tech foul which is 25 points according to section 4.4.
So the correct answer should be 128 points and 25 foul points.

I of course may be wrong in my calculations so I would appreciate it if someone would double check my work.

Re: Steamworks Rules Quiz

Thanks for the feedback. Let me share how we arrived at these answers:

For question 7:

Auto: 39 Fuel points, 60 Rotor points, 5 Baseline points. This was mistakenly omitted from the description - it is possible to place gears without crossing the baseline. I've corrected that mistake.
Teleop: 10 fuel points, 40 rotors (rotor two requires 2 gears, rotor three requires another 4 gears, which we don't have).
Total = 39 + 60 + 5 + 10 + 40 = 154.


For question 8:

The 25pt tech foul for contact in the retrieval zone is correct. However, there is also another tech foul at play. The question states that the pilots engage two Rotors during Auto, but only 2 Gears were delivered to the Airship during auto. The reader is left to conclude that the Reserve Gear was used by the pilots in auto, generating another tech foul per A05 for a total of 50 foul points.
